Stratigraphy
Formation: | Gee Greensand | ||||
Stratigraphy comments: A foraminiferal sample from OU 22466 includes the species Globorotalia [Globoturborotalita] connecta (upper Waitakian to basal Altonian Stage), and Haeus- lerella hectori (basal Waitakian to basal Altonian Stage). The ages above, from Hornibrook et al. (1989), indicate upper Waitakian to basal Altonian Stage, or in the range Chattian/Aquitanian to middle Burdigalian, 23 Ma to 18–19 Ma (Raine et al. 2015). |
